Output 43991a6eacd64a1a10608a1e86ef29979a22fb92ebb596a83a042dc958746d51:42

value
1149175
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2156198c5eff2eda7e3a5760ff764ff9e785ae63 OP_EQUALVERIFY OP_CHECKSIG
address
143GSef6cnE5suUnETJgVb5q1TPVCTrNQp
transaction
43991a6eacd64a1a10608a1e86ef29979a22fb92ebb596a83a042dc958746d51
confirmations
333868
spent
true